CentOS7 修改docker默认网段
简介
Docker 是一款开源的容器化平台,它允许开发者将应用程序和其依赖项打包到一个可移植的容器中,以便在任何环境中运行。在 Docker 中,默认的网段是 172.17.0.0/16,如果需要修改这个网段,可以按照以下步骤进行操作。
步骤
下面的表格展示了修改 Docker 默认网段的步骤:
步骤 | 操作 |
---|---|
1 | 编辑 Docker daemon 配置文件 |
2 | 重启 Docker 服务 |
现在,让我们逐步来完成这些步骤。
1. 编辑 Docker daemon 配置文件
Docker daemon 配置文件位于 /etc/docker/daemon.json
,我们需要编辑这个文件来修改默认网段。可以使用以下命令打开文件进行编辑:
sudo vi /etc/docker/daemon.json
在打开的文件中,添加以下内容:
{
"bip": "192.168.0.1/24"
}
上述代码中的 "bip"
表示 Docker 的网桥 IP 地址。修改为你想要设置的网段。
2. 重启 Docker 服务
完成配置文件的修改后,我们需要重启 Docker 服务使其生效。可以使用以下命令重启 Docker 服务:
sudo systemctl restart docker
现在,Docker 的默认网段已经成功修改。
注意事项
- 确保你具有管理员权限,以便能够修改 Docker daemon 配置文件和重启 Docker 服务。
- 在修改默认网段之前,需要仔细考虑当前环境中已经使用的 IP 地址,以避免冲突。
- 修改默认网段可能会影响到已经运行的容器,请谨慎操作。
总结
通过上述步骤,我们成功地修改了 CentOS7 上 Docker 的默认网段。这将帮助你解决在 Docker 网络中可能出现的 IP 地址冲突问题。请记住在修改 Docker 配置文件时要谨慎,确保网络设置合理并避免潜在的问题。
pie
title Docker 默认网段
"默认网段" : 70
"其他设置" : 30
erDiagram
participant Docker
participant CentOS7
Docker --|> CentOS7: 修改默认网段
以上是关于如何修改 CentOS7 上 Docker 默认网段的步骤和注意事项。希望本文能帮助到刚入行的小白开发者。如果还有其他问题,欢迎随时提问。